Watanen, John was born on July 8, 1936 in Oneonta, New York, United States. Son of John and Aino Aleksandra (Aaltonen) Watanen.
Bachelor of Science in Education, State University of New York, Oneonta, 1958; Master of Science, State University of New York, Oneonta, 1960; Certified in English, Bowling Green (Ohio) State University, 1969.
Teacher, Laurens (New York) Center School, 1958;
teacher, Poland (New York) Center School, 1960-1961;
assistant Professor of English, Monroe Community College, Rochester, New York, 1965-1967;
teacher, Hoover Drive School, Greece, New York, 1967-1968;
Professor of English, Northern Michigan U., Marquette, since 1968. Member Michigan Council Postsecondary Education, 1972-1976. Chairman Northern Michigan U.Acad.
Senate, 1975-1977; president Northern Michigan Faculty Union, 1976-1977. Member Michigan State Board Education, 1977-1985, vice president, committee chairman postsecondary education, 1983-1985.
Officer Michigan Democratic Party, Lansing, 1975-1977. Candidate for United States Congress Michigan 11th District, 1978. Member American Association of University Professors (national county since 1992, Michigan conference Executive Board since 1991), National Assn.State Bds. of Education (board directors 1981-1982, 84), Association Michigan Collegiate Faculties (president 1971-1972, 74-75).
Married Marie Louise McSherry, June 11, 1960. Children: Liisa Marie, Lydia Maija.
